Xiangjiang is the largest river in Hunan Province, and the shipping industry has a major impact on the province's economy. For the sake of people and property safety, the number of accidents must be reduced. According to the theory of "Man-Machine-Environment" system analysis engineering, four main factors of water traffic accidents are crew, vessel, environment and management. As management only takes effect macroscopically, this paper will not take it into consideration. Evaluating standards will also be given based on each index, thus providing an early warning system for Xiangjiang water transportation.
